  • Flowing at 430 F, heated by a soldering iron or torch. Too much heat applied too quickly depletes the flux before the solder can flow. Preheat the metal area first, then heat the paste solder slowly.
  • Creates a clean, tarnish-free, silver-color joint
  • Extremely strong joint - tensile 10,000–25,000psi
  • For use with all non-ferrous metals except aluminum
  • Lead-free, cadmium-free
  • MADE IN USA

Bought the easy solder.-Yes, it’s easy and it’s paste solder but it held up very poorly to mechanical stress even for that.HOWEVER…-It’s a great color match for sterling-it melts at very low temp and flows quite well, so I’d even be comfortable using it on earrings-it fills in nice large gaps-it blends, shapes, and polishes quite nicely. I have used this to fill in tiny gaps in pieces I soldered sloppily or made deep scratches in, and it’s filled those in beautifully.Would I use it on a ring or bracelet that will be beaten up and abused by daily wear? Absolutely not. I would, however, use it on small-gauge earrings, pendants, or perhaps even brooches that won’t be abused.Would I buy again? We may never know, because at the rate I’m using it, I may never need another syringe.. oh well.
